Introduction

Amazon WorkSpaces offers an easy way to provide a cloud-based desktop experience to end users.

A variety of bundles offer a range of different amounts of CPU, memory, storage, and a choice of applications.

Connect from one of the following:

  • PC
  • Mac desktop computer
  • iPad
  • Kindle
  • Android tablet.

Setup

To set up the OpsRamp AWS integration and discover the AWS service, go to AWS Integration Discovery Profile and select Workspace.

Metrics

OpsRamp MetricMetric Display NameUnitAggregation TypeDescription
aws_workspaces_AvailableAvailableCountAverageNumber of WorkSpaces that returned a healthy status.
aws_workspaces_UnhealthyUnhealthyCountAverageNumber of WorkSpaces that returned an unhealthy status.
aws_workspaces_ConnectionAttemptConnectionAttemptCountAverageNumber of connection attempts.
aws_workspaces_ConnectionSuccessConnectionSuccessCountAverageNumber of successful connections.
aws_workspaces_ConnectionFailureConnectionFailureCountAverageNumber of failed connections.
aws_workspaces_SessionLaunchTimeSessionLaunchTimeSecondAverageAmount of time it takes to initiate a WorkSpaces session.
aws_workspaces_InSessionLatencyInSessionLatencyMillisecondAverageRound trip time between the WorkSpaces client and the WorkSpace.
aws_workspaces_SessionDisconnectSessionDisconnectCountAverageNumber of connections that were closed, including user-initiated and failed connections.
aws_workspaces_UserConnectedUserConnectedCountAverageNumber of WorkSpaces that have a user connected.
aws_workspaces_StoppedStoppedCountAverageNumber of WorkSpaces that are stopped.
aws_workspaces_MaintenanceMaintenanceCountAverageNumber of WorkSpaces that are under maintenance.

Event support

CloudTrail event support

  • Supported
  • Configurable in OpsRamp AWS Integration Discovery Profile.

CloudWatch alarm support

  • Not Supported

External reference